26CornerBlitz Posted October 12, 2015 Author Posted October 12, 2015 (edited) @TBNSports VIDEO: Highlights from #Bills' 14-13 victory at #Titans: http://bills.buffalonews.com/2015/10/11/video-highlights-from-bills-14-13-victory-at-tennessee/ Hughes two huge plays They certainly weren’t the only plays turned in by Jerry Hughes on Sunday, but his two most important came on back-to-back plays in crunch time when the defense needed a stop to try and let their offense kill the clock. Buffalo had just gone up 14-13 with 5:25 left in the game. The Bills defense thought they had the stop they were looking for when Corey Graham separated Justin Hunter from the football on a pass over the middle. But a flag came in late charging Graham with unnecessary roughness. 26CornerBlitz Posted October 12, 2015 Author Posted October 12, 2015 Graham moves into top 10 among safeties Bills S Corey Graham was the team’s leading tackler in Sunday’s win over Tennessee with 10. Graham had a tackle for loss, which is easier said than done for a safety. He also had a pair of special teams tackles to tie for the team lead Sunday. His performance has moved him into the top 10 among NFL safeties in Pro Football Focus’ tracking of week by week play in 2015.
